U.S. average insurance rates for a Cadillac Escalade EXT are $1,168 a year with full coverage. Comprehensive costs approximately $228 each year, collision insurance costs $308, and liability is $474. Liability-only insurance costs around $522 a year, and high-risk driver insurance costs around $2,508. Teens pay the highest rates at up to $4,536 a year.
Average premium for full coverage: $1,168
Price estimates by individual coverage:
Rate estimates include $500 physical damage deductibles, 30/60 liability limits, and includes medical and UM/UIM coverage. Estimates are averaged for all U.S. states and Escalade EXT models.
Price Range from Low to High
For a driver around age 40, Cadillac Escalade EXT insurance prices range from the low end price of $522 for just liability insurance to a high rate of $2,508 for a driver required to buy high-risk insurance.

More Rate Details
The chart below details average Cadillac Escalade EXT insurance rates for additional coverage and risk scenarios.
- The cheapest rate after discounts is $696
- Raising to $1,000 deductibles will save $124 annually
- The estimated price for the average middle-age driver who chooses $500 deductibles is $1,168
- Selecting low deductibles bumps up the cost to $1,400
- At-risk drivers with serious driving violations could pay around $2,508
- The price that insures a teen driver can cost $4,536
Car insurance prices for a Cadillac Escalade EXT are also quite variable based on the trim level and model year, your age and driving habits, and physical damage deductibles and liability limits.
If you have some driving violations or you caused an accident, you may be forking out anywhere from $1,400 to $1,900 extra each year, depending on your age. Insurance for high-risk drivers is expensive and can cost as much as 42% to 134% more than the average policy. View High Risk Driver Rates
More mature drivers with no driving violations and higher comprehensive and collision deductibles may pay as little as $1,100 every 12 months on average for full coverage. Prices are much higher for teenage drivers, since even teens with perfect driving records will be charged in the ballpark of $4,500 a year. View Rates by Age
The state you live in also has a big influence on Cadillac Escalade EXT insurance prices. A middle-age driver might find prices as low as $840 a year in states like Utah, Ohio, and New Hampshire, or have to pay at least $1,580 on average in New York, Michigan, and Florida.

Choosing higher comprehensive and collision insurance deductibles can reduce prices by up to $360 every year, whereas increasing liability limits will push prices upward. Moving from a 50/100 bodily injury protection limit to a 250/500 limit will increase prices by as much as $426 extra every 12 months. View Rates by Deductible or Liability Limit
Insurance Rates by Trim Level and Model Year
| Model and Trim | Annual Premium | Monthly Premium |
|---|---|---|
| Cadillac Escalade EXT 4WD | $1,148 | $96 |
| Cadillac Escalade EXT Luxury Edition 4WD | $1,168 | $97 |
Rates assume 2011 model year, a 40-year-old male driver with no accidents or violations, $500 comprehensive and collision deductibles, minimum liability limits, and uninsured/under-insured motorist coverage included. Rates are for comparison only and are averaged for all 50 U.S. states.
| Model Year | Comprehensive | Collision | Liability | Total Premium |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2013 Cadillac Escalade EXT | $260 | $372 | $478 | $1,268 |
| 2011 Cadillac Escalade EXT | $228 | $308 | $474 | $1,168 |
| 2010 Cadillac Escalade EXT | $220 | $278 | $468 | $1,124 |
Rates are averaged for all Cadillac Escalade EXT models and trim levels. Rates assume a 40-year-old male driver, full coverage with $500 deductibles, and a clean driving record.

Rate Tables and Charts
Rates by Driver Age
| Driver Age | Premium |
|---|---|
| 16 | $4,536 |
| 20 | $2,656 |
| 30 | $1,200 |
| 40 | $1,168 |
| 50 | $1,068 |
| 60 | $1,046 |
Full coverage, $500 deductibles
Rates by Deductible
| Deductible | Premium |
|---|---|
| $100 | $1,400 |
| $250 | $1,294 |
| $500 | $1,168 |
| $1,000 | $1,044 |
Full coverage, driver age 40
Rates by Liability Limit
| Liability Limit | Premium |
|---|---|
| 30/60 | $1,168 |
| 50/100 | $1,263 |
| 100/300 | $1,381 |
| 250/500 | $1,689 |
| 100 CSL | $1,310 |
| 300 CSL | $1,571 |
| 500 CSL | $1,761 |
Full coverage, driver age 40
Rates for High Risk Drivers
| Age | Premium |
|---|---|
| 16 | $6,420 |
| 20 | $4,234 |
| 30 | $2,542 |
| 40 | $2,508 |
| 50 | $2,396 |
| 60 | $2,372 |
Full coverage, $500 deductibles, two speeding tickets, and one at-fault accident
